K1Na1B2H8 is an ionic borohydride ceramic compound containing potassium, sodium, boron, and hydrogen. This material belongs to the complex hydride family and is primarily of research interest for energy storage and hydrogen-related applications rather than established commercial use. The compound represents an experimental system being investigated for solid-state hydrogen storage, battery electrolytes, and thermal energy applications, where its mixed-alkali composition may offer tunable properties compared to single-metal borohydride alternatives.
